A member asked:

Grafts for urinary inconsistency and surgery with a urology. is this the best and safest approach?

A doctor has provided 1 answer
Dr. Elizabeth Hutson answered

Specializes in Gynecology

Maybe: For stress urinary incontinence, placing a sling (made of graft material) is a very effective way to cure or significantly improve the problem. Sling placement is usually done as an outpatient, takes about 30 minutes, and is very safe and effective.
